Historia
Detectives never found the knife used to murder Nicole Brown Simpson and Ron Goldman. They thought it was in a small backpack dumped at LAX the night of the murders. They assumed it disappeared in an LA County landfill. OJ's Knife tells a different tale. Two airport workers found the backpack in the trash. Unaware the murder weapon was inside, they planned to return the “lost” backpack to OJ. When OJ was arrested the next day, LAX workers Gordon Grove and his friend Luther Malcolm realized they had the murder weapon. So what now?

OJ’s Nightmare!
Revisado: 05-18-24
John Gibson tells an amazingly creative story to answer one of the greatest mysteries in the OJ Simpson murder case. Gibson lived the case as a national news reporter and makes his version come alive with twists and turns only someone so close to the case could come up with. Now that OJ is no longer here to reveal what really happened, Gibson’s version is not as fantastical as it might seem. As we approach the 30th anniversary of the murders, this book takes us on a chase to rival that of the white Bronco all those years ago!
